First up, we have the Atlas Bear. This spirit is all about raw power and resilience. Legend says it protects children, making them strong and hardy. In Nioh, it gives you a solid 20% Spirit Protection and boosts your Close Combat Damage by 10%. Plus, it offers Life Recovery by Grapple (150 HP!) and a nice +20 bonus against Lightning. If you're running low on Ki, you'll appreciate the Increased Damage (Low Ki) and the ability to Shorten Recovery Time when Out of Ki. Its Living Weapon, also called Atlas Bear, gives you a 23% Attack Enhancement and a decent amount of Lightning damage.
| GUARDIAN SPIRIT PROTECTION: ATLAS BEAR |
| Spirit Protection: 20% |
| Increased Damage (Low Ki) |
| Life Recovery by Grapple: 150 |
| Vs. Lighting: +20 |
| Close Combat Damage: +10% |
| Shorten Recovery Time (Out of Ki) |
| LIVING WEAPON: ATLAS BEAR |
| Attack Enhancement: 23% |
| Lightning: 42 |
| Usable Time: 18.4 |
| Might: 1380 |
| Action: D+ |
| Recovery: C |
| Tenacity: B+ |
| Amrita Gauge Rate: C+ |
Next, let's talk about the flamboyant Tengen Kujaku. This spirit is said to wield tremendous power and can see into the future, though it's also described as flighty and mercurial. If you're under its protection, expect an interesting life full of drama! In terms of gameplay, it offers 20% Spirit Protection and a neat Bonus From Amrita Absorption that's stance-based. You also get 13% Yokai Damage Reduction and a +50% Extend Elemental Effect, plus 10% Elemental Attack Damage. What's really cool is that it grants you Enemy/Treasure/Amrita/Kodama Sense, which is super handy for finding everything. Its Living Weapon, Tengen Kujaku, provides a 10% Attack Enhancement and 30 Wind damage.
| GUARDIAN SPIRIT PROTECTION: TENGEN KUJAKU |
| Spirit Protection: 20% |
| Bonus From Amrita Absorption (Stance-Based) |
| Yokai Damage Reduction: 13% |
| Extend Elemental Effect: +50% |
| Elemental Attack Damage: +10% |
| Enemy/Trasure/Amrita/Kodama Sense |
| LIVING WEAPON: TENGEN KUJAKU |
| Attack Enhancement: 10% |
| Wind: 30 |
| Usable Time: 20 |
| Might: 1500 |
| Action: B |
| Recovery: A+ |
| Tenacity: B- |
| Amrita Gauge Rate: D |
Finally, we have Saoirse, the aquatic guardian spirit that resembles the Merrow from Celtic legend. She's been with William since he was a child, acting as a friend and perhaps something more. Her name means 'freedom' in Gaelic. In the game, Saoirse offers 20% Spirit Protection, Amrita Sense, and Enemy Sense. You'll also get a nice 12.5% boost to Amrita Earned and a +20% Special Effects (Critical) bonus. A really useful perk is the 75% Retrieve Lost Amrita, which can save you a lot of heartache. Her Living Weapon, Saoirse, gives a 5% Attack Enhancement and 30 Water damage.
| GUARDIAN SPIRIT PROTECTION: SAOIRSE |
| Spirit Protection: 20% |
| Amrita Sense |
| Sense Enemies |
| Amrita Earned: +12.5% |
| Special Effects (Critical): +20% |
| Retrieve Lost Amrita: 75% |
| LIVING WEAPON: SAOIRSE |
| Attack Enhancement: 5% |
| Water: 30 |
| Usable Time: 10 |
| Might: 500 |
| Action: B- |
| Recovery: A+ |
| Tenacity: B- |
| Amrita Gauge Rate: A- |
